The most inexpensive sinks today are stainless steel and also pressed steel. The reduced price stainless and journalism steel are also referred to as "home" grade. They call them this since home owners, searching for the least expensive rates tend to use these products. If you're on a budget plan as well as your family members are not hefty customers of the cooking area sink, these might be an eye-catching alternative to more expensive products. Realize though that journalism steel sink commonly has actually a painted surface that damages and chips quickly. These sinks will certainly have a tendency to look old and outdated rapidly because of the coating made use of. The stainless also scratches easily yet if taken care of correctly, it will certainly continue to look acceptable. Cheaper stainless-steel sinks have a tendency to be made of thinner product which means that water being encountered them and also the garbage disposal will certainly sound a great deal louder on these less expensive designs. These sinks can be found in rimless and also top installed versions.

A definite upgrade to these products is the cast iron kitchen area sink. These sinks are constructed from casted steel them finished with a porcelain material giving them a deep and stunning glow. The surface is long using as well as with a little periodic waxing, can look excellent for years. They come in a range of shades and also can be ordered in undercounter installing or top placing styles. These kitchen area sinks however are heavy and also much more tough to install so unless you are very convenient and have experience with these sinks, you will certainly require an expert for setup.

Stainless Steel Sinks


Stainless steel kitchen sinks are still the most popular sinks in the UK, and with a huge variety of sizes, shapes and even finishes available, there is more often than not a stainless steel sink to suit everyone’s needs. Stainless steel sinks are very low maintenance; they are corrosion and rust resistant, and as long as they are cared for properly and wiped down after every use, they should not stain.


Stainless steel sinks are generally the cheapest option, so if you’re on a tight budget or you’re just looking for a replacement sink to put in a rental property, they are the best choice. Most stainless steel sinks come with lengthy guarantees and as stainless steel sinks are lighter than other options, the way that they can be fitted is also more flexible.



One drawback of budget stainless steel sinks is that they are usually made from thinner stainless steel. This not only makes them more prone to dents and scratches, but it also makes them noisier as well. The thicker the stainless steel, the quieter the sink, but also the more expensive. Some of the more expensive sinks also have special sound absorbing pads under the sink to further reduce the noise. As we’ve discussed, stainless steel is generally the cheapest of the materials, but if you’re looking for a top of the range stainless steel sink, you can expect to pay upwards of £400, compared to around £50-100 for a budget one.


Granite Composite Sinks


Granite composite kitchen sinks are perhaps the trendiest sinks around. With a huge variety of styles and finishes available, with colours ranging from a classic black to a light cream, and even pink and green, there really is a finish that will suit every kitchen décor. Granite composite sinks, like stainless steel sinks, can be mounted in numerous ways, whether top mount or undermount.
